Currency exchange through vending machines by exchange offices that own tourist structures, forbidden

Published on

The government approved a decision that stipulates, among other things, that it is forbidden to carry out foreign exchange activity through vending machines of this kind by foreign exchange offices and entities that have in administration tourist reception structures with accommodation functions, a gov’t release informs, according to Agerpres.

The approved piece of legislation indicates the entities that are subject to the procedure of authorization and/ or registration with the Ministry of Finance, in order to carry out the foreign exchange activity for individuals and for collecting the traveller’s cheques, on the territory of Romania, being targeted in this respect the foreign exchange offices and respectively the entities that hold in administration the tourist reception structures with functions of tourist accommodation that request to carry out these activities.

Moreover, it is established that the documents on the basis of which the organization and carrying out of the foreign exchange activity for individuals and of collecting the travel cheques can be carried out, on the territory of Romania, are the authorization and the letter of assignment of the statistical code, documents with limited validity in time.

The decision also sets out the conditions to be fulfilled and the documents to be submitted by the entities, depending on the category to which they belong, in order to obtain the authorization and the letter of assignment of the statistical code.
